SUV crash on I-75 causes bigger collision involving tractor-trailer, dump truck, motorcycle and cars – WTSP.com

All southbound lanes were temporarily shut down, and traffic was diverted by authorities.

BRANDON, Fla. — An SUV crashed into a utility truck in the inside shoulder of I-75 southbound a little before 9:20 a.m. Friday in Brandon.

Florida Highway Patrol says the TransCore truck was parked on the shoulder, south of SR-574, while the utility driver changed a tire.

“For unknown reason, a passing SUV entered the inside shoulder and collided with the TransCore vehicle,” an FHP spokesperson wrote in an email. “The initial collision caused a tractor trailer, dump truck, motorcycle, and two other passenger vehicles to collide and come to rest in the travel lanes, as well as both shoulders of the highway.”

Luckily, investigators say the injuries sustained by those involved are “not life-threatening.” Emergency crews temporarily shut down all southbound lanes and diverted traffic onto SR-574. Most lanes have since reopened.
